Abstract

803,836. Centrifugal pumps. SVENSKA AEROPLAN A. B. Aug. 2, 1956 [Aug. 6, 1955], No. 23824/56. Class 110 (1). [Also in Group XXIX] Aircraft fuel pumps 9a, 9b, 9c, 9d, Fig. 1, connected in parallel to a common delivery line 10, are driven by separate hydraulic motors 6a, 6b, 6c, 6d which are supplied with motive fluid by an engine-driven variable-delivery hydraulic pump 1, and a valve mechanism 5 connects the motors successively to the pump 1 in such a way that as soon as one motor has reached the optimum speed range of its fuel pump, a further motor is put into operation, and conversely the motors are successively disconnected as the speeds fall below the optimum range. The motors exhaust to a common line 8 which returns the fluid by way of a reservoir 2 to the inlet of the pump 1. The valve mechanism 5 comprises an inlet 13, Fig. 2, from the pump 1 and outlets 12a, 12b, 12c, 12d to the motors 6a, 6b, 6c, 6d respectively. Fluid flows to the motor 6a through a metering nozzle 19a in a spring-loaded valve 17a. When the flow reaches a value corresponding to the optimum speed range of the motor 6a, it moves the valve 17a to uncover a passage 14a admitting fluid by way of a valve 17b to the motor 6b. As the flow from the pump 1 further increases, passages 14b and 14c are successively opened to admit fluid to the motors 6c and 6d respectively. If the flow increases sufficiently, valve 17d is moved to uncover a relief passage 14. With decreasing flow the motors are disconnected in the reverse order. Instead of being responsive to flow or dynamic pressure, the valve mechanism may be made directly responsive to the speed of the motors. In this case, the valves are actuated by centrifugal governors on the shafts of the motors. Instead of stopping when the valves are closed, the motors may be run at an idling speed by means of fluid leaking past the valves or admitted through separate passages. The pumps may be provided with non-return valves.
